Team USA names Olympic roster: Captain will be one of Parise, Backes, Brown, Kane or Callahan
According to Scott Burnside, who was embedded with the USA Hockey management team during their selection process, the captain of the American Olympic men's ice hockey team will be one of five primary candidates:
Zach Parise, David Backes, Dustin Brown, Patrick Kane and Ryan Callahan are all returning members of the '10 team. They will form the nucleus of the offensive group in Sochi. It is from this group a captain will emerge.
Of those five players three of them are currently captains for their respective teams (Brown, Callahan and Backes).
